Hydrilla, an invasive aquatic plant, has been found near the Honi-Honi docks at Deep Creek Lake, raising concerns for the lake’s ecosystem. The Maryland Department of Natural Resources is taking action with treatments and updated management plans, urging residents and visitors to report sightings, avoid disturbing affected areas, and follow safe boating practices to help prevent its spread.
The Maryland Department of Natural Resources will begin its 2025 fall trout stocking program, releasing thousands of rainbow, brown, and golden rainbow trout into streams and impoundments statewide to provide quality fishing opportunities for anglers of all ages this season.

Garrett College saw major growth this fall, with credit hours up 12.7% and student headcount at its highest in nine years. Increases spanned nearly all categories, boosted by new programs and strong community support, placing GC among the top enrollment gains in Maryland.

Now in its second year, the Harvest Hub served 180 families with fresh, locally sourced foods and chef-curated recipes, supporting both community health and local farms. Backed by state grants and strong partnerships, the program reported 100% improved nutrition and well-being among participants.

Garrett County Public Schools approved a Solar Power Purchase Agreement that will supply nearly half the district’s electricity and save about $210,000 in the first year, with no cost to GCPS. Supported by a $750,000 state grant, the project is set for completion in Fall 2026.
